Summary: | The laser photolysis-resonance fluorescence technique was used to determine the rate constants for the reactions of Cl atoms with 1,3-butadiene, 2-methyl-1,3 butadiene (isoprene) and 2,3-dimethyl-1,3-butadiene in the pressure range 15–60 Torr and
T=(298±2) K. The obtained rate constants (in units of 10
−10 cm
3 molecule
−1 s
−1) were as follows: 1,3-butadiene (3.48±0.10), isoprene (3.61±0.10) and 2,3-dimethyl-1,3-butadiene (3.63±0.14). These kinetic data are discussed. |
